I found Mer de Noms in a CD rack at a Half Price Books last September and loved it. This in turn, is why I bought Thirteenth Step. Initially I was a little disappointed because of the lack of heavier songs on this album but it's really grown on me. Concept albums like this are about creating an atmosphere as you listen and that makes them a little more difficult to appreciate. However, most of the songs on here are great individually too. My personal favorite's are The Noose, A Stranger, Weak and Powerless, and The Package.
